Hi.. I am trying to retrieve the comments from the sys_journal_field via rest API and receive a blank response. I made a call as following:

 

https://instancename/api/now/table/sys_journal_field?element_id=f94eaa1447055a50c4f6d9f4116d4382^ele...

 

 

Is this an ACL issue?

Hi @cssservice ,

 

You did mistake one thing, instead of & you have putted ^. Use & for and operation.

https://instancename/api/now/table/sys_journal_field?element_id=f94eaa1447055a50c4f6d9f4116d4382&ele...
